7-days Training on Digital Image Processing & its Applications
31st August - 8th September 2009

7-day training on Digital Image Processing and Its Applications was conducted at department of Electrical Engineering from 31st August 2009 to 8th September 2009. The instructor was Mr. Tariq Mahmood, Lab Engineer, EE, CIIT.

The objective of this workshop was to give its participants an opportunity to study Digital Image Processing and its applications in detail. The workshop comprised of a series of lectures and labs along with two projects. The lectures were given on topics like introduction to Digital Image Processing, basic concepts, filtering in spatial domain and filtering in frequency domain. Participants also had the opportunity to work in lab sessions based on study of filtering in spatial domain and filtering in frequency domain. Lab work was done on the Matlab software. On the last two days, the participants were given the task of working on two projects. The first project the implementation of real time object recognition on Matlab and the second project was based on person identification using iris scanning. 5- Day Training on Optimized C Code in Microcontroller Applications
17th August 2009 to 21st August

5- Day Training on Optimized C Code in Microcontroller Applications was conducted at department of Electrical Engineering from 17th August 2009 to 21st August. The instructor was Mr. Habib Ahmed Noor, Lecturer, EE, CIIT. The workshop was conducted at the Project Lab CIIT main campus, Islamabad. Workshop was assisted by Mr. Mehdi Abbas, Research Associate, EE, CIIT and Mr. M. Arham Gulzar, student BSTE-6.

This training workshop was intended to give its participants an in depth view and training on Embedded C Language Programming, Efficient C Embedded Code for Microcontroller Applications and Optimized C Embedded Code for Microcontroller Applications. These topics along with Basics of Assembly Language were covered in 5 modules, each for one day of training. Each daily module was comprised of a lecture followed by group discussion on topics covered in the lecture. This was followed by a 3 hour lab work session. In these sessions, the participants used the concepts taught in the lecture. Work was done on software like WinAVR, Pinnacle, VMLAB 7, Proteaus and IAR Embedded Systems. Daily assessment was also done by a test after each lab session. Students as well as two faculty members and two lab staff members also participated in the training.

Workshop on Antenna Design
23rd to 31st July 2009

The Microwave and Antennas Group at department of Electrical Engineering organized a 7days workshop on antenna design and analysis from 23rd to 31st July 2009. The organizers were Dr. Izhar Ul Haq , Mr. Khurram Saleem Alimgeer, Mr. Syed Muzahir Abbas, Syed Hasan Ali Shah, Muhammad Mueen Ansari and Muhammad Usman. The workshop was conducted at the Microwave Lab CIIT main campus, Islamabad.

Work was done on HFSS (High Frequency Structure Simulator) software. The objectives of the workshop were learning the HFSS software in detail, designing antennas in HFSS and analysis of the designed antennas.

HFSS is versatile software with applications in Antennas, Microwave transitions, Waveguide components, RF filters, Three-dimensional discontinuities and Passive circuit elements.
The workshop was attended by both many faculty as well as students. Participants were able to work on HFSS from the very basic up to the level of designing their own antennas and effectively analyzing them.

Workshop on FPGAs
21st to 23rd July, 2009

”An Interactive Workshop on Field Programmable Arrays (FPGAs)” was held from 21st to 23rd July, 2009 at Chak Shahzad Campus, CIIT, Islamabad. Workshop consisted of interactive lectures and lab sessions. Total number of participants were 52. Though most of the participants were the students from EE department (4th to 8th semester), but 4 students from Allama Iqbal Open University (AIOU) and two research Associates from CAST, CIIT also participated.

Workshop was organized by Mr. Shahzad Asif, Lecturer, EE Department with the help of students of BET, 8th semester, Raheel Maqsood Hashmi, Khurram Shehzad, Assad Ali, M. Tahir Naveed Baig and Muhammad Irfan

Speaker/Trainer for this workshop was Mr. Shahzad Asif, Lecturer, EE Department. Mr. Shahzad has done MS(System-on-Chip) from Linköping University, Sweden.

Workshop was aimed on basic training on VHDL and FPGA. Participants learnt to write a synthesizable VHDL code, how to simulate it using ModelSim, and then program it on Spartan-I FPGA. The software tool used for syntheses was Xilinx 4.1i. The target of the workshop was to help understand the basic design flow for FPGA based design, internal circuitry of FPGA, and how the hardware is implemented in FPGA. Also understanding the different steps of Xilinx Design Flow were also taught and practiced. Furthermore the participants learnt to write the testbench for checking the design, simulate the design using Modelsim, synthesize and implement the code using Xilinx and program VHDL code on FPGA and test it.
